Unhappy Blu Ray and Europe (whats the holdup)

I've been looking to pick up either the Pioneer or Sony dedicated player for a while now. I have visited the Sony Store on a number of occassions and the staff are not aware of the release date for their dedicated players. Are Sony and the other BD supporters threating the European customers as second class citizens when it comes to technology and BD releases. I have the PS3 and love the picture quality but i have to say i am jealous of all you American collectors and the wider choice available to you. While HD-DVD is well behind when it comes to choice it feels like that both formats are not all that concerned about the European market at present which sucks.

I have purchased 14 titles so far but it seems to be taking amazon.co.uk for ever in restocking certain titles.
